My problem:
Brand new Amarok with CDCA bi-turbo engine, only 1000km mileage.
Normal driving conditions: short trips, rural roads, highway.
'Recently, the 'boost' has been missing at 1500 rpm (it should be 400 Nm, which was noticeably present!).'
When I give it gas from 1000 rpm, the thrust doesn't kick in until around 2000 rpm, so my subjective assessment is: the turbocharger has failed. Vacuum hoses are okay, and a warp failure due to damage from a rodent seems unlikely.
